Description

Outpatient service that uses "cognitive behaviour" strategies to help adolescents with depression, obsessive-compulsive disorder and anxiety ages 13yrs to 18yrs.  The process is generally explored through 12 to 20 individual and/or family sessions, usually on a weekly basis. There is a component of psycho-education for both the youth and family. The approach focuses on exploring solutions, identifying available resources, and developing new approaches to coping with emotions, thoughts, and social situations.
